WALTER E. HOFFMAN, District Judge.
On September 26, 1961, the USNS POTOMAC, titled in the name of the United States of America, was discharging fuel oil at the Aviation Fuel Terminals in Morehead City, North Carolina. A fire broke out and, followed by several explosions, the vessel was a constructive total loss.
